Small Business Initiative
If you’re a “Small General Service” (SGS) or “General Service” (GS) electric customer (click here for a bill example) and in an eligible town, Efficiency Maine will pay 75% or more of the total upgrade cost for new LED lighting at your business. Projects are designed to significantly improve quality of light, reduce lighting maintenance costs, and past participants are saving approximately $100/month. Click here for a case study.

Upgrading lighting at your business is as easy as 1, 2, 3…
Step One: Fill out this form and upload a copy of your most recent electric bill. (Click here for billing example.)
Step Two: A local electrician will follow up to schedule your free, no-obligation lighting assessment.
Step Three: After the assessment, you and your contractor will review the proposed project scope for your approval.
You’re now ready for the contractor to order and install your new lighting. For most small businesses, your cost will be 25% of the total project cost with Efficiency Maine paying the contractor the remaining 75%. Most businesses recoup their upfront cost within the first year or so in lighting savings.

Small Business Initiative In Action
Business Name | Shaw’s Hardware (Sanford, ME) | Smith Co. Antique Shop (Cornish, ME) | TJ’s Sandwich Shop (Standish, ME) |
Contractor | Absolute Power Electrical | Field Electric | BSP Electric |
Old Lighting | Fluorescent Tubes | Fluorescent T12 Strips | Flourescent T8 & T12 Strips, Exterior Pole Light – 150W HPS |
New Lighting | LED Linear Retrofit Kits and Replacement Bulbs | LED Linear 8’ Strips | LED Recessed Troffers and LED Linear Exterior Pole Light – 45WLED |
Estimated Annual Energy Savings | 12,830 kWh/year | 5,501 kWh/year | 11,883 kWh/year |
Estimated Annual Cost Savings | $1,900 | $525 | $1,782 |
